Military Recognition Events

Clarkdale Elementary School honors our military students and their families through several events during the school year including Veteran’s Day celebrations, Month of the Military Family, field trips, and other events.
 
Veteran's Day Program
Each November, our 4th graders present a Veteran's Day program. We invite parents and veterans in our community to attend the program. During the program, we recognize each branch of service and ask our veterans to stand.

Month of the Military Family
In the month of April, we recognized the Michael Saylor Family. Commander Saylor is retired from the United States Navy where he served as an F-18 fighter pilot. Commander Saylor served 27 years with multiple deployments. Our adjoining High School Campus even invited Commander Saylor to throw the ceremonial first pitch at one of the high school baseball games.

Military Community Connection
When our grade levels discuss community helpers, we always discuss how our military members are one of the most important community helpers we have. We discuss the very important role they have in keeping our community and country safe and protected. Teachers will invite military parents of current students to come speak to the class about what they do in their military profession.
We also encourage our students to color pictures and write letters to our deployed military men and women, thanking them for their service.
